Output fbfbacaae588a037994bbcf227e232f25f662f1cf528ec84ce1232631180290c:0

value
26249468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de45bb95449d485998ab180d653e6fae5ca3f7c9 OP_EQUAL
address
3MxHUFEhNxtc97N95hQDQef64RRXoMvjt5
transaction
fbfbacaae588a037994bbcf227e232f25f662f1cf528ec84ce1232631180290c
spent
true